Ingo Molnar wrote, (2008/02/29 14:42): > * Peter Zijlstra <a.p.zijlstra@chello.nl> wrote: > >>> Seems the vruntime doesn't get re-set if you move tasks between >>> groups. sched_move_task() should call place_entity() in the context >>> of the new cfs_rq. >> This should do I guess - uncompiled, untested > > if someone tests it and if it solves the problem i'll apply it to the > scheduler tree.
Hi Ingo, Peter,
Thanks for the patch, Peter. I modified it a bit to compile and confirmed the issue did not occur on my ia64 box. I am attaching the revised patch below.
Thanks, Kei
Subject: sched: fair-group: fixup tasks on group move
Tasks would retain their old vruntime when moved between groups, this can cause funny lags. Re-set the vruntime on group move to fit within the new tree.
